The National Security Office at the Presidential Office on January 27 called for the immediate halt of North Korea's launch of several ballistic missiles into the East Sea.
Immediately after North Korea's missile launches, the National Security Office convened an 'Emergency Security Situation Assessment Meeting' attended by relevant agencies, including the Ministry of National Defense and the Joint Chiefs of Staff. The office analyzed the current situation, assessed its impact on national security, and reviewed and directed necessary measures for maintaining readiness among relevant agencies.
The National Security Office stated, "North Korea's ballistic missile launches are a provocative act that violates United Nations Security Council resolutions, and we urge their immediate cessation."
The National Security Office reported the situation regarding North Korea's ballistic missile launches and the response measures taken by South Korea to President Lee Jaemyung.
